Job Description

Bilingual Medical Assistant assisting with front desk operations and patient scheduling in a medical practice. Providing insurance verification, billing support, and maintaining HIPAA compliance.

Responsibilities:

  • Answer and professionally manage inbound patient calls.
  • Schedule, reschedule, and confirm patient appointments.
  • Register new patients and update demographic and insurance information.
  • Verify patient insurance eligibility, benefits, copays, and deductibles.
  • Greet patients and provide excellent customer service.
  • Respond to patient inquiries and resolve concerns professionally.
  • Determine when medications or services require prior authorization.
  • Collect and review clinical documentation needed for authorization requests.
  • Submit prior authorization requests through insurance portals, phone, or fax.
  • Monitor authorization status and follow up with insurance companies.
  • Notify patients of authorization outcomes and any financial responsibility.
  • Assist with appeals by gathering additional documentation when required.
  • Review patient information for billing accuracy.
  • Assist with claim preparation and submission.
  • Monitor claim status and follow up on denials or delayed payments.
  • Post insurance and patient payments accurately.
  • Support end-of-day reconciliation and billing reports.
  • Maintain accurate billing documentation within the practice management system.
  • Maintain accurate patient records within the EMR/EHR.
  • Complete daily activity logs and authorization tracking logs.
  • Generate and review end-of-day operational reports.
  • Support providers and office staff with general administrative tasks.
  • Ensure compliance with HIPAA and all office policies and procedures.

Requirements:

  • Minimum 2 years of experience as a Medical Assistant or in a similar healthcare administrative role.
  • Experience with insurance verification, prior authorizations, and medical billing.
  • Strong understanding of CPT, ICD-10, HCPCS, and the healthcare revenue cycle.
  • Excellent verbal and written English communication skills.
  • Experience using EMR/EHR systems.
  • Strong knowledge of HIPAA regulations and patient confidentiality.
  • Excellent organizational, multitasking, and time management skills.
